Occupational Therapist (OT)
GDR Defense
GD Resources LLC is seeking a qualified Occupational Therapist (OT) to provide school-based occupational therapy services for students attending John F. Kennedy Day School located on the Fort Apache Indian Reservation in Cedar Creek, Arizona. The Occupational Therapist will support special education students by providing evaluations, direct therapy services, consultation, IEP participation, progress reporting, and collaboration with school staff and families in accordance with the Individuals with Disabilities Education Improvement Act (IDEIA). This position requires onsite services approximately two (2) days per month and offers an opportunity to make a meaningful impact on the educational success and functional development of children with disabilities. Key Responsibilities – Clinical Services Provide direct in-person occupational therapy services to eligible students as specified in Individualized Education Programs (IEPs). Conduct occupational therapy screenings, assessments, initial evaluations, and reevaluations in accordance with Bureau of Indian Education (BIE) timelines and requirements. Observe and evaluate students to identify functional, developmental, sensory, motor, and educational needs. Develop individualized therapy interventions to support student participation and educational achievement. IEP Development & Participation Attend and actively participate in multidisciplinary team meetings and IEP meetings. Develop and implement occupational therapy components of IEPs, including: Present levels of performance Measurable annual goals and objectives Service minutes Accommodations and modifications Narrative descriptions of student needs Collaborate with teachers, parents, and school personnel regarding student progress and recommendations. Documentation & Reporting Maintain accurate and timely service logs documenting all therapy services provided. Prepare comprehensive written evaluation and reevaluation reports. Submit quarterly student progress reports to the Special Education Department. Maintain all required documentation in compliance with IDEIA, BIE regulations, and school policies. Enter evaluation summaries, IEP information, goals, services, and progress updates into the Native American Student Information System (NASIS). Consultation & Collaboration Provide consultation and technical assistance to teachers, instructional staff, and parents. Supervise and provide guidance to teaching assistants delivering occupational therapy-related activities. Recommend adaptive equipment, assistive devices, and classroom accommodations as appropriate. Collaborate with the Special Education Coordinator to establish and maintain service schedules. Meet regularly with the Special Education Department to discuss student progress and service delivery. Minimum Qualifications – Education Master's Degree in Occupational Therapy from an accredited institution. Licensure & Certifications Current Occupational Therapy License in the State of Arizona. National Certification in Occupational Therapy. Ability to maintain all required professional credentials throughout the period of performance. Experience Demonstrated experience working with school-aged children. Experience collaborating with educators, parents, and multidisciplinary teams. Experience conducting evaluations, developing IEP goals, and providing school-based occupational therapy services. Preferred Qualifications Previous experience working in special education environments. Familiarity with IDEA/IDEIA regulations and BIE special education requirements. Experience with electronic student information systems and IEP management platforms. Experience working with Native American communities or rural school districts. Required Skills Pediatric occupational therapy expertise. Knowledge of special education laws and procedures. IEP development and implementation. Student assessment and evaluation. Written report preparation and documentation. NASIS or student information system proficiency. Strong communication and interpersonal skills. Collaboration and team-building abilities. Time management and organizational skills. Ability to work independently in a remote educational setting. Work Location John F. Kennedy Day School Cedar Creek, Fort Apache Indian Reservation Approximately 18 miles south of Whiteriver, Arizona Schedule Approximately two (2) onsite days per month. Services provided during the school year (August through May). Additional participation in meetings, reporting, evaluations, and consultations as required. #J-18808-Ljbffr
